Summary
A Cardano transaction is a transfer of ADA or other assets between addresses on the Cardano blockchain, functioning like a digital payment but on a decentralized network. Each transaction includes inputs (the source of funds), outputs (the recipient), a small fee to support network security, and optional metadata. Once submitted, the transaction is validated by stake pools, recorded in a block, and permanently added to the blockchain, ensuring security, transparency, and immutability.
